Unless = If….not
• Unless a new theory emerges = If a new theory does not emerge…
• If you don’t take an IQ test, the company won’t consider your application. (unless)
• Unless you take an IQ test, the company won’t consider your application.
• If it rains tomorrow, we won’t go to the beach.
• If it is not sunny tomorrow, we won’t go to the beach.
• We’ll go to the beach tommorrow unless it rains.
We won’t go to the beach tomorrow unless it’s sunny.
